The Federated Church.
The regular service at the Feder
ated church are as follows:
Preaching every Sunday, 11 a. m.
and 7:30 p. m.
Federated Sunday School every
Sunday 9:45 a. m.
Federated Young People's Meeting
every Sunday 6:30 p. m.
Federated Missionary Society the
last Tuesday in each month.
Prayer meeting every Thursday at
7:30 p. m.
Federated Ladles Aid meets the
2nd Tuesday In every month, 2:30
p. m.
A hearty welcome is extended to
alj.
W. B. SMITH, Pastor.
Parsonage next door to the church.

INDUSTRIAL HEMS
OF GENERAL INTEREST
Baker is to get a modern dairy
plant.
Roseburg is planning $75,000 higlt
school.
Donald Is campaigning for a cheese
factory.
North Powder wants to build a
new school house.
Ashland $15,000 Is to be spent
remodeling hotel Oregon.
Monmouth is to get a $5000 co
operative creamery plant.
Yoncolla votes April 17 on $20,
000 bonds for waterworks.
The quick-silver mine near Lon
don is to resume operations.
Marsli field-Sawmill at Isthmus In
let to be operated tills month.
Enterprise Roger Bros, will erect
brick, stone or concrete garage.
Portland is to have a new vaude
ville theatre to cost $425,000.
Dallas Commercial Club is boost
ing a tank factory at that place.
The Christian church of Spring
field is planning a $1000 addition.
The Pacific Coast Steel Co. plans
to erect a $500,000 plant in Portland.
Eugene -Business men are pro
moting enlarged fire brick factory.
Corvailis has granted the Southern
Pacific a franchise upon its own
terms.
Ontario A district is to be formed
to develop Warm Springs irrigation
project.
The Spaulding Logging Co. will
cut 55,000,000 feet of logs back of
Corvailis.
Marshfield Wooden ware factory
to make a carload daily seeking lo
cation here.
The Portland Brewing Co. has re
sumed operations and will make non
alcoholic beer.
Annually enough water goes to
waste in Umatilla county to irrigate
100,000 acres of land.
McMlnnville County clerk will
sell $7000 bonds to build bridge
across Willamette slough.
Plans are on foot to irrigate 100,
OOOacres of Little and Big Agency
plains in Jefferson and Crook coun
ties. Grants Pass The Dyer Company,
of Cleveland, O., have the contract
for erecting $600,000 sugar factory
here.
